SUNDAY EXCURSION - THE BEATLES ASHRAM

 

Beatles Ashram, also known as Chaurasi Kutia in Rishikesh was founded by Maharishi Mahesh Yogi as a center of spreading the practice of Yoga and meditation in 1960s.

 

This ashram gained popularity once the legendary Beatles band decided to study Transcendental Meditation in India in 1968. The Maharishi stopped using this ashram in 1970s as the lease was about to expire and thereafter the land was reclaimed by the Uttarakhand government and was closed for around 3 decades. In 2012, Californian street artist Pan Trinity Das visited Rishikesh and left behind many beautiful yoga inspired murals and eventually this Ashram was opened for public viewing in 2015.

Complete with ads and giddy feelings, the ropeway takes one from Haridwar's riverside to the Mansa Devi temple up in the mountains. A special package gets you there faster than a cheaper one that involves a three-hour wait. Else you have to trek it up. Lots of pilgrims who crush you at the temple queue.

Whitewater rafting is popular in Rishikesh, and a spot called Kaudiyala a little upstream -- if you call THAT a stream -- is where much of the action begins. Travel shops in Rishikesh promise rafting, trekking, yoga, massage, stress therapy, meditation and salvation. You get to choose

As the clock strikes 7 p.m., the crowds get bigger at Har-ki-pauri (the Lord's Doorsteps/steps) for the daily evening ritual of the aarti.
